“…The main peaks contributing to data separation in PC-2 are related to the AI, the carbonyl ester, the -helix of AII and the CH 2 bending modes; these bands were also relevant for astrocytes and may indicate similar biochemical processes. Additionally, two peaks arise at 1529 cm -1 and 1505 cm -1 , assigned to -sheets of AII 37 and to CH in-plane bending 27 , respectively; these are especially relevant for the highest dose. Regarding PC-1, the -sheet of AI is highly contributing to data separation, and may indicate secondary structure protein modifications due to oxidative stress or cell death processes, particularly for the highest dose of pMBRT.…”

“…The evaluation of ratios between the areas or the intensities of selected bands of infrared spectra is particularly useful for estimating changes induced in a certain class of samples by the interaction with physicochemical agents, as reported in Refs. [17,63,72]. In fact, many researchers used some of the presented ratios for evaluating the effects of interaction between cells and tissues with external agents.…”
